Cica Reedle Shot 1000The strongest Reedle Shot, with the highest density of sponge spicules for serious resurfacing. For experienced users who already tolerate 100 and 300 well.

How to use
Apply 2 to 3 times a week at night, avoid eyes.
Use at night, 1 to 2 times per week maximum, on clean dry skin. Apply a thin layer, avoid eye area, follow with a soothing moisturizer. Always patch test first, and only step up to 1000 after you tolerate 100 and 300 without irritation. Use SPF the next day.
